문제

Visual Studio 2008 Professional의 디버거와 함께 매우 성가신 행동을 경험하고 있습니다. ASP.NET 웹 응용 프로그램을 디버깅하고 코드를 밟을 때 디버거는 디버그 모드에서 무작위로 "점프"하지만 디버거가 중지되지 않았습니다. 그래서 내가 다음과 같은 내 코드를 살펴볼 때.

밟고, 넘어 가고, 밟고, 밟고, ..., 밟아

디버거는 다음과 같이 계속 눌렀을 때 계속됩니다.

넘어 가고, 넘어 가고, 밟고, 밟아, ... 계속

일은 계속 만지지 않는다는 것입니다!

따라서 디버거가 여전히 실행 중이며 ASP.NET 페이지가 렌더링되지만 "스테핑"이 끝납니다. 이것은 물론 매우 성가신 일입니다. 그리고 그것은 완전히 무작위로 발생합니다.

Windows 7 및 IIS 7.5로 전환하기 전에이 문제를 경험 한 적이 없습니다. 정확히 동일한 코드를 디버깅하는 동료이지만 IIS 6을 실행하는 Windows XP 머신에서는이 문제가 없었습니다. 그래서 제 생각은 아마도 이것이 Windows 7 또는 IIS 7.5 관련일까요?

나는 이미 확신했다 <compilation defaultLanguage="c#" debug="true" /> web.config로 설정됩니다.

누구든지 같은 문제를 경험했거나 왜 내가이 성가신 행동을 경험하고 있는지 알 수 있습니까?

고맙습니다!

추신 :이 질문은 프로그래밍에 구체적이지 않고 더 시각적 인 스튜디오 2008에 구체적 일 수 있지만, 같은 문제를 경험 한 사람을 찾을 수있는 가장 좋은 기회를 생각합니다. Studio 2008).

도움이 되었습니까?

해결책

이것은 Visual Studio 2008 SP1의 알려진 문제 때문입니다. 이것 기사 (Reffered Hotfix와 함께) 문제를 해결했습니다.

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top